Cyclospora Outbreak: NYC Lawyer's Ordeal With Mysterious Parasite

A recent United States outbreak of cyclosporiasis has sickened thousands, with one New York City attorney sharing a personal account of the debilitating illness. The parasite, transmitted through contaminated food and water, has a significant incubation period, making diagnosis challenging. The attorney experienced severe, watery diarrhea, nausea, and stomach cramps, initially believing it to be a common stomach bug or norovirus. However, the persistent and unusual nature of the symptoms, including an aversion to food and water, prompted medical attention.

Suspicions turned to a corporate lunch shared with colleagues approximately one week before symptom onset. The common element among those who fell ill was the consumption of leafy greens, specifically lettuce and cilantro, ingredients previously linked to cyclosporiasis outbreaks. While the exact source remains unconfirmed, lettuce is considered a prime suspect in the current U.S. epidemic. The illness resulted in a significant loss of appetite, weight loss, and a substantial impact on daily functioning.

After nearly three weeks since a suspected contaminated meal on May 13 and over two weeks since initial symptoms appeared, a stool test confirmed the presence of the cyclosporine parasite. Prompt treatment with the antibiotic Bactrim led to a significant recovery within two days. This experience has led to a heightened focus on food safety, with the attorney now cooking all meals at home and avoiding salads from public establishments, advocating for stronger public health regulations.
